Our Medical Affairs team advances patient care by engaging in scientific exchange with external medical experts and industry professionals ensuring the scientific value of our products is realized. We engage and train internal employees to ensure that they thoroughly comprehend the science behind the medicine and review further unmet medical needs to bolster collaboration and further differentiate our portfolio. We are continually striving to improve the understanding of health care within the local community. Our site in 1100 Vienna (ICON Tower) is a strategic location for the distribution of our high quality and innovative health care products, as well as digitally integrated solutions for our patients and clients. To ensure sustainable company growth, we continually aim to offer attractive career opportunities for more than 150 employees at our Vienna site. **TA Manager Oncology (M/F/d)**: The main responsibilities will be the leadership of assigned Medical Advisors and the oversight of their respective indications. Internal key interactions will be cross-functional collaboration with Market Access, Policy & Communications (MAPCOM), Regulatory, Clinical Trial Operations (GCTO) and HH (Human Health). External key interactions will be with Scientific Leaders (SLs) and Key Decision Makers (KDMs) for relevant insights gathering. The TA Manager Oncology will be reporting directly to the Oncology Medical Affairs Lead and will be part of the Austrian Medical Affairs Leadership Team. **The primary activities include but are not limited to**: - Hires, manages, coaches and develops a group of Medical Advisors assigned to his/her therapeutic areas to ensure the highest quality scientific exchange in alignment with the Country Medical Affairs Plan - Develops and oversees Country Medical Affairs Plan for assigned franchise(s), provides scientific input into the therapeutic area and Medical strategy led by the local Medical Advisor - Responsible for life-cycle management budget(s) for assigned products (planning, tracking) - Participates in national and international scientific meetings to stay up-to-date on newest trends in Oncology for being able to lead scientific discussions with relevant stakeholders - Develops and maintains strong and sustainable SL/KDM network - Collates field insights that will be shared internally as appropriate - Ensures adequate and compliant cross-functional collaboration between team members and internal stakeholders - Ensures that all Medical Advisors perform their duties in alignment with company SOPs/Guidelines and local laws and regulations - Fosters a positive and collaborative work environment. - Coaches and develops team members to reach their full potential **Education**: - Advanced scientific degree is strongly preferred, such as MD (or equivalent MB.Ch.B.), PharmD, or PhD in a life science, preferably with clinical knowledge of assigned therapeutic area - At minimum, college education degree in pharmacy **Skills Required**: - Industry experience of 2 years minimum in Medical Affairs is required and in therapeutic area experience is desirable - Previous experience as an MSL/Medical Advisor is required -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English and German - Technical skills in Microsoft office, Basic SAP, affinity to mobile solutions - Strong problem-solving skills - Ability to work in high performance teams and in a matrix organisation - Ability to negotiate and influence others - Excellent team player, who excels at teamwork in cross-functional groups and who successfully interacts with a variety of internal stakeholders at local and global level - Customer-centric working approach **Competencies**: - Experience in direct people leadership and/or lateral people management as project lead with a track record of emotional intelligence in guiding team and/or project members is strongly preferred - Demonstrates strategic planning skills including ability to translate them into tactical planning, with a strong focus on execution excellence and compliance - Excellent presentation skills - Listening and coaching skills are strongly preferred - Strong ethics and integrity - A proactive "can do" attitude and passion for the therapeutic area is desirable **Search Firm Representatives Please Read Carefully** **Employee Status**: Regular **Relocation**: **VISA Sponsorship**: **Travel Requirements**: **Flexible Work Arrangements**: Hybrid **Shift**: **Valid Driving License**: **Hazardous Material(s)**: **Job Posting End Date**: 12/3/2024 **Requisition ID**:R322689
